Summary/Abstract: In the article, on a broad basis of historical sources, an attempt is made to reconstruct the working conditions, working day, daily practices and social life of the employees of the People’s Commissariat of Finance of the BSSR in the critical period for society in the late 1920s and early 1930s. The implementation of such measures in the People’s Commissariat as the promotion of workers to the positions of civil servants, the implementation of Belarusization, and the introduction of a continuous working week are considered using specific examples. The role of the local committee of the trade union organization in solving everyday problems of employees is revealed. Much attention is paid to labor discipline and the organization of working conditions, the level of wages and deductions from it, issues of commodity supply and the formation of the card system.
